Mini Measuring Shot Cup Buying Guide

Molded vs printed markings

Glass cups like Anchor Hocking have graduations molded into the glass itself, which last forever. Plastic cups almost always use printed markings that fade with dishwasher heat and scrubbing. If you plan to machine wash daily, molded glass is the safer long-term buy.

Which units you actually need

A good mini cup should show at least tablespoons and milliliters, since small recipe amounts are written in both. Ounce markings matter for cocktails and espresso. Avoid cups that only mark ounces, because converting tablespoons in your head defeats the point of the tool.

Angled vs straight walls

Angled cups like the OXO let you read the level from above while you pour, which is faster and more accurate for repeated measuring. Straight shot-style cups are easier to store and fine if you always measure the same amount, like a double shot of espresso.

FAQ

Are mini measuring cups accurate enough for baking?

For liquids in small amounts, yes, a marked mini cup is more accurate than eyeballing a spoon. For dry ingredients in baking, a kitchen scale is still the gold standard, and a mini cup should only handle liquids like extracts, oils, and milk.

Can I use a mini measuring cup for espresso shots?

Yes, this is one of the most common uses. Look for a cup with ounce and milliliter markings, and note that a standard double shot is about 2 ounces. The OXO steel jigger and Anchor Hocking glass both work well next to an espresso machine.

Do plastic measuring cup markings really wear off?

Printed markings on plastic do fade with repeated dishwasher cycles and abrasive scrubbing, and this is the top complaint in owner reviews. Molded glass markings and etched stainless markings do not have this problem.
